Transaction 521eed79c63e198bb47a285aabbbae1fe883021866d4ceed24afeeb55191dc2d
1 Input
1 Output
-
521eed79c63e198bb47a285aabbbae1fe883021866d4ceed24afeeb55191dc2d:0
- value
- 1985579
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11a7eb326f58ac668f199be3a554ad3e0aa32a8b OP_EQUAL
- address
- 33JNa19XCaMKZKYTuuXeY3cWGiQPTz5fwf